What is an Instagram QR Code?
An Instagram QR code is a scannable digital code that provides a direct link to an Instagram profile, post, Reel, or even a location [3, 5]. Introduced in 2020, this feature has streamlined the process of sharing and discovering content on the platform [2, 5]. Instead of manually searching for usernames, users can simply scan a QR code with their smartphone's camera to be instantly directed to the intended destination within the Instagram app or on a mobile browser [3]. This makes it an incredibly efficient tool for personal use, marketing, and networking.
How to Generate Your Instagram QR Code
Generating your own Instagram QR code is a simple process that can be done directly through the Instagram app or website.
On the Instagram Mobile App:
- Launch the Instagram app on your smartphone.
- Navigate to your profile page by tapping your profile icon in the bottom-right corner.
- Tap the three horizontal lines (menu icon) in the top-right corner.
- Select "QR Code" from the menu that appears. [1, 2]
Your unique Instagram QR code will then be displayed. You have the option to customize its appearance by tapping "Color" to choose different color schemes, or even use an emoji or a selfie as the background [1]. You can also tap the share icon to share your code directly.
On the Instagram Desktop Website:
- Go to the Instagram website in your web browser and log in to your account.
- Click on your profile icon in the top-right corner.
- Select "Profile" from the dropdown menu.
- Next to your username, click the gear icon.
- In the menu that appears, select "Nametag" (which displays your QR code).
From here, you can change the color of your QR code and download it to your computer. Keep in mind that you cannot scan others' QR codes directly from the desktop website [1].
How to Scan an Instagram QR Code
Scanning an Instagram QR code is straightforward and can be done using a couple of methods:
Using Your Phone's Camera App:
- Open your phone's default camera app.
- Point your camera at the QR code.
- A notification should appear on your screen, prompting you to open the link in Instagram. Tap the notification to be directed to the profile or content.
This method works seamlessly with most modern smartphones [4, 5, 6].
Scanning Within the Instagram App:
- Launch the Instagram app.
- Go to your profile page.
- Tap the three horizontal lines (menu icon) in the top-right corner.
- Tap "QR Code".
- On your QR code screen, tap the "Scan QR Code" icon located at the bottom. [1, 2, 8, 13]
- Point your phone's camera at the QR code you wish to scan. You can also import a QR code from your gallery if you have a screenshot [13].
This method allows you to scan codes without leaving the Instagram app.

Troubleshooting Common Instagram QR Code Issues
While generally reliable, sometimes QR codes might not work as expected. Here are some common problems and their solutions:
- Expired or Invalid Links: This can happen if the linked profile or post has been deleted or the URL has changed. If you generated the QR code using a third-party tool, you might be able to update the link without creating a new code (dynamic QR codes) [7]. Always ensure the QR code links to a valid, active Instagram content [7].
- Poor QR Code Quality: Blurry, pixelated, or damaged QR codes can be difficult to scan. Ensure the QR code is clear, well-lit, and at a reasonable size [12].
- Camera or App Permissions: If scanning within the app isn't working, ensure Instagram has the necessary camera permissions enabled in your phone's settings [12].
- Outdated App: Make sure your Instagram app is updated to the latest version, as bugs can sometimes affect QR code functionality [12].
- Lighting and Distance: Poor lighting conditions or holding the phone too close or too far from the QR code can hinder scanning. Ensure good lighting and hold the phone at an appropriate distance [12].
- Platform Issues: Occasionally, Instagram itself might experience temporary glitches or server issues. Check services like Downdetector to see if there are widespread problems [12].
If you continue to face issues, consider reporting the problem through Instagram's Help Center [12].
